Intel is looking for talented Network Software engineers to develop and maintain Ethernet Switch Software solution. This can include modifying and customizing embedded OS, creating scripts for features such as configuring ports, routing tables, QoS etc. As a Network Software Engineer, you will be responsible for developing and validating switch software at individual switch level and at scale for different network topologies
Must possess a Bachelor's, Master's or, a Ph.D. degree in Computer Science, Computer Engineering or equivalent.
5 years of experience working in Network Software Development
Experience in Network Management Software development using openconfig.
Experience in programming in C/C+ and Go/Python
Familiarity with Linux virtualization/containers (Dockers)
Experience with system configurations and troubleshooting networks
Strong understanding of network protocols such as TCP/IP, VLAN, QoS etc.
Familiarity with Ethernet Network switching and routing
Working knowledge in the software engineering development lifecycle process
Must have: CI/CD experience with writing test cases
Must Have: Experience in System Integration (understand how whole system work)
Good to Have: open config, yang model, sonic, gRPC, gnmi.
Work Model for this Role
This role will be eligible for our hybrid work model which allows employees to split their time between working on-site at their assigned Intel site and off-site. * Job posting details (such as work model, location or time type) are subject to change.If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.
Intel is on the lookout for an enthusiastic GPU Network Software Engineer to join our vibrant team in Bangalore, India. In this exciting role, you'll dive deep into the development and maintenance of our Ethernet Switch Software solutions. This means unleashing your coding skills to modify and customize embedded operating systems and create scripts to optimize various network features, including port configurations, routing tables, and Quality of Service settings. You'll be fully responsible for validating switch software, both at an individual switch level and across different network topologies. To thrive in this position, you'll need a degree in Computer Science, Computer Engineering, or a related field, along with five years of experience in Network Software Development. Familiarity with tools and languages like C/C++, Go, Python, and managing Linux virtualizations are a must. If you have a strong grasp of network protocols and some level of CI/CD experience, you'll fit right in! Intel’s Accelerated Computing Systems and Graphics group is dedicated to delivering top-notch performance in high-performance computing and graphics, ensuring that by the end of this decade, smooth visual experiences will be accessible to everyone. Join us, and let’s pave the way to innovative solutions together while enjoying a hybrid work model that balances on-site and off-site flexibility.
Embark on an exciting internship at Intel Foundry, focusing on cutting-edge AI research to enhance semiconductor classification techniques.
Become a pivotal Engineering leader at Intel, specializing in Facilities Instrumentation and Controls to enhance our manufacturing excellence.
Join Volley as a Senior Software Engineer in their AI Team to innovate and enhance AI-powered gaming experiences.
Become a part of Esri's innovative team as a Sr. C++ Backend Developer, where you'll enhance a leading geospatial mapping and data analysis platform.
Join Fiserv as a Sr. Staff DevOps Software Engineer and drive innovation in our global omnicommerce platform.
Join American Express as a Senior Backend Engineer to spearhead API development for a premier financial services organization focused on customer success.
Join Cognizant as a Full Stack Developer and contribute to enterprise applications using Node.js and React.js in a hybrid work environment.
Join IT Labs, a leading software tech company, as a Backend Engineer to drive innovation and deliver cutting-edge data solutions.
Step into a pivotal role at TripStack as a Senior Software Engineer, where you'll innovate and enhance travel technology solutions.
Join a pioneering startup as a Software Engineer to build cutting-edge voice communication tools with real-time transcription capabilities.
Subscribe to Rise newsletter